Georgia’s laws for start-up businesses, low tax rates and strategic geographical location are the criteria that many foreigners consider Georgia a favorable destination for their business.
According to the World Bank, Georgia ranks fourth in the world with the lowest tax rate.
At this stage, there are 6 types of taxes:
Excise tax – only on some types of products, such as tobacco, alcohol, oil, gas and mobile communication services.
Exception for cryptocurrency resellers: According to the public declaration of the Ministry of Finance of Georgia, the financial profit received by individuals from the resale of cryptocurrency is exempted from income tax taxation.
Through reforms, Georgia has established a tax policy that offers businesses the chance to develop the economy and promote growth by reducing tax costs, which is why the tax regime in Georgia is softer than in most European countries.
